Cm11 works fine with linux (check out Heyu for instance) or xpl-perl package.

ctx35 (xanura) is also supported under linux via xpl-perl package, although cm11 has a longer code development (more stable) i'am trying to make sure ctx35 perl package will work fine, but i only rarely have errors so i cant always fix it.

Both devices can either work with usb or serial. Ctx has standard serial, and cm11 has optionel serial or usb (if my memory is correct)
